Superconductivity, Superfluids and Condensates Summary

Superconductivity, Superfluids and Condensates by James F. Annett (HH Wills Physics Laboratory, University of Bristol, UK)

This text introduces the key concepts of superconductivity, superfluidity and Bose-Einstein condensates, three extremely important and rapidly developing fields of research which are closely related intellectually, in spite of their very different physical systems. The topics are developed alongside the necessary mathematical tools and no previous knowledge of quantum many-body theory is necessary.

Table of Contents

1. Bose-Einstein condensates ; 2. Superfluid helium-4 ; 3. Superconductivity ; 4. The Ginzburg-Landau model ; 5. The macroscopic coherent state ; 6. The BCS theory of superconductivity ; 7. Superfluid helium-3 and unconventional superconductivity ; A. Solutions and hints to selected exercises
